ACT records 22 new local COVID-19 cases as it considers travel rules with NSW – SBS News
The ACT hopes to establish common quarantine requirements for vaccinated people travelling between Canberra and NSW.

In the meantime, the ACT’s border bubble with NSW just outside of Canberra is set to continue operating as usual.
The ACT also expects to continue to restrict entry for any residents subject to future lockdowns in parts of NSW.
